2009-01-20 6 views

Odpowiedz

32

To pytanie jest faktycznie dup z how-can-i-tell-if-a-file-is-on-a-remote-filesystem-with-perl

Odpowiedź jest krótka, aby użyć polecenia stat

np

$ stat -f -L -c %T localdir 
ext2/ext3 
$ stat -f -L -c %T remotedir 
nfs 

Następnie katalogiem jest punktem montowania NFS, jeśli jest to jego typ "nfs" i ​​jego katalog nadrzędny nie są.

+0

Po uruchomieniu tego komunikatu pojawia się komunikat 'niedozwolona opcja - c'. Czy statystyki uległy znacznej zmianie od czasu napisania tej odpowiedzi? – Dan

+0

@DanI zgadłby, że jest to gra typu Mac vs Linux delta – nhed